Rating: 4 stars
Summary: I can't believe this book was written by a man.
Review: Normally I avoid reading books by male authors when the protagonist is a woman. For example, I found "Smila's Sense of Snow" completely lacking in emotion and woman's sensibility. It made the woman protagonist completely unbelievable to me. But in "She's Come Undone," Wally Lamb does an incredible job of getting into the head and heart of a woman.

I really enjoyed this book, and especially had fun with the 60's, 70's and 80's details. Like Forrest Gump, it touched on all the nuances I remember from growing up in those decades. I can't wait to read his next book.

Rating: 5 stars
Summary: Well written story of real life characters.
Review: This was the first of Oprah's selections that I actually liked!! Wally Lamb manages to capture the true flavor of human suffering, triumph and feeling in a story that is fantastic in that it tells us so much about the characters through such mundane activities as watching t.v. or eating a meal. I really felt like I knew Dolores by the end of the book and felt she had really come full circle, etching out a life for herself that was by no means perfect, but certainly the best she had ever experienced. A real story of hope no matter what. I loved it and will recommend it to friends.
